The internet's fascination with bananas as a unit of measurement, popularized by the whimsical subreddit r/Bananaforscale, has inspired a delightful new puzzler on Android and iOS: Banana Scale Puzzle. This game transforms the quirky concept into a challenging and entertaining experience, where bananas become your primary tool for estimating size, scale, and perhaps even your own sanity.

In Banana Scale Puzzle, you'll tackle physics-based puzzles that pose a fundamental question: can you measure the world with bananas? The answer is a resounding, albeit quirky, yes. You'll stack bananas to estimate the height, length, or width of real-world objects, unlocking new banana varieties and themed environments as you progress.

The puzzles begin with simple challenges, but soon escalate to include hazards like strong winds and slippery floors. You'll find yourself struggling to maintain the stability of your fruit tower, reminiscent of a potassium-infused Jenga game.

Beyond the measuring madness, completing puzzles allows you to build and customize cozy rooms, unlock banana-themed minigames for some light-hearted fun, and collect cosmetic items to make your banana stacks even more absurd. The game offers a variety of puzzles, ranging from physics-based challenges to those requiring spatial reasoning and a bit of luck.
